If you are a chemotherapy nurse with a valid SACT passport, looking for a permanent Community Chemotherapy Nurse role paying £43,700 per annum, this position offers structure, balance, and clinical autonomy without shift work. You will work Monday to Friday, 9am to 5pm, delivering specialist cancer care to patients in their own homes across Aberdeenshire. This Community Chemotherapy Nurse position is well-suited to nurses with solid chemotherapy experience who are ready to move into a community setting, even if this would be your first community-based role. You will be supported to transition confidently while managing your own caseload and building continuity with patients. Package & Benefits Salary £43,700 per annum. Permanent, full-time contract working Monday to Friday, 9am to 5pm. No evenings, weekends, or bank holiday working. Community-based role covering Aberdeenshire with mileage expenses included. About the Company You will be joining a nationally recognised specialist provider of cancer care, delivering nurse-led oncology services beyond the hospital setting. As a Community Chemotherapy Nurse, you will be supported by strong clinical governance and a service model designed to enable safe, autonomous community practice. Key Responsibilities Deliver chemotherapy and supportive cancer treatments to patients in their own homes. Complete bloods, toxicity assessments, and ongoing patient monitoring. Administer IV and oral chemotherapy, manage pump disconnections, and provide line care. Deliver IM and SC injections in line with clinical protocols and safety standards. About You Registered Nurse with an active NMC pin. Oncology, haematology, or chemotherapy nursing experience with a valid SACT passport, suitable for a Community Chemotherapy Nurse role. Competent in cannulation and venepuncture with a full UK driving licence.
